The story of Martha Ann Morton began in 1831 in Pickaway, Ohio, United States. In 1850, Martha Ann Morton resided in District 21, Vermilion, Illinois, USA. In 1860, Martha Ann Morton resided in Eppards Point, Livingston, Illinois. Martha Ann Morton married Samuel Groves Umphenour, and had children including Benjamin Davis Umphenour, Emma A Umphenour, Isiac Umphenour, James E Umphenour, Nancy Ann Nannie Umphenour, Rosetta Umphenour, Sarah F Umphenour, Seymore V Umphenour, Thyres Umphenour, William E Umphenour. Martha Ann Morton passed away in 1873 in Chenoa, Livingston County, Illinois, USA.
